Preparing for SEF URL’s?
• Do you have Apache?
• Do you need a SEF component?– Multiple components– Auto-redirects old URL’s to new SEF’d URL’s– Allows configuration on per-component basis
• Consider current SEO & potential impact
Turning on SEF URL’sJoomla 1.5.x Global Configuration>Site Settings – Right hand side
Joomla 1.0.x Global Configuration>SEO – note, no option to NOT use apache
Now what?
• Rename htaccess.txt to .htaccess (Apache)
• Alter RewriteBase if you’re using a subdomain – RewriteBase /<subdomain>
• If you’re not using a subdomain the .htaccess file should work as-is

SH404SEFBeginner Mode
Advanced Mode
Has security system in-built to screen requests for common attacks
Plugin installation a bit cumbersome & not user friendly
Documentation wiki: http://doc.extensions.siliana.com
Artio (JoomSEF)
Has a free & paid version [£22] (free version has “SEO by Artio” on pages)
Lots of plugins, they will create custom plugins as required – some are chargeable, ~£10 each
Very easy & user friendly plugin installation – looks & acts the same as extension installation
